Notably, Ashwin was roped in by the Royals at the mega auction earlier this year for ₹5 crore. The crafty spinner bagged 13 wickets from 17 matches in the latest edition of the cash-rich league, at a good economy rate of 7.50.

“I felt sad since I did reasonably well for them last year” - Ravichandran Ashwin on reports of RR releasing him

Ashwin went on to say that he was quite disappointed over the rumors of his release, given that he had a successful campaign with the team in 2022.

He highlighted how there were several reports indicating that the franchise was planning to part ways with him ahead of the mini-auction. The seasoned campaigner further mentioned that many people reached out to him, reacting to all the reports.

Ashwin is one of 16 players retained by RR. They have, however, released Anunay Singh, Karun Nair, Tejas Baroka, Shubham Garhwal, James Neesham, Nathan Coulter-Nile, and Daryll Mitchell.
